Peas with Mint and Black Pepper

4.2

(8)

This recipe can be prepared in 45 minutes or less.

Recipe information

  • Yield

    Serves 2

Ingredients

1/2 cup packed fresh mint leaves
a 10-ounce package frozen peas
1/4 cup cold water
1 teaspoon sugar
1 tablespoon unsalted butter
1/2 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per

Preparation

  1. Chop mint. In a small saucepan cook peas with water and sugar, covered, over moderately high heat until tender, 4 to 5 minutes. In a sieve drain peas and in a bowl toss with mint, butter, pepper, and salt to taste.
